Sunday’s hugely successful open day at Firhill saw several new sign-ups to The Jags Foundation. We’d like to thank every one of those new members – adult and junior – for supporting fan ownership.

Among them are four members of Partick Thistle Women’s FC: captain Demi Falconer; current longest-serving player Clare Docherty; defender Leah Robinson; and forward Jordan McLintock.

Building a partnership

Their backing further strengthens the ties between TJF and PTWFC.

Last season we were proud to sponsor three PTWFC matches, donate the proceeds of our Mhairi Hawksworth Pin to the team and welcome women’s manager Brian Graham into the TJF fold.

Why Demi and Clare decided to join

PTWFC captain Demi Falconer explained why she decided to join TJF.

“I’m delighted to become a member of The Jags Foundation along with some of my teammates. The continued support of TJF to help raise awareness of the women’s team hasn’t gone unnoticed.
“Since joining the club I’ve loved every minute of it and feel there’s a real family vibe to Thistle. This is something that the Foundation strives towards by bringing the club closer to the community.
“Being able to give back to TJF by becoming a member and supporting them the same way they support us at PTWFC was something I couldn’t say no to.”

Clare Docherty added:

“I’m happy to sign up and help contribute to the Club’s future. The fans have been fantastic to me since I’ve signed and really made me feel part of this club, this is my way of giving back.”
